Why winter is tougher on baby’s face
Baby skin is still developing, and the face is exposed to the elements more than anywhere else. In winter, dryness is often linked to a mix of:
- Cold wind and lower humidity outdoors
- Indoor heating that can make air feel drier
- Dribble and milk around the mouth with frequent wiping
- Friction from scarves, collars, pram blankets and coats
A face balm helps by supporting the skin barrier and reducing moisture loss, keeping cheeks and chin feeling softer and more comfortable.

How to use an unscented face balm
A little goes a long way. The aim is a thin, comfortable layer.
- Start with clean, dry skin and gently pat dry if needed.
- Twist up the balm stick slightly.
- Glide a small amount directly over cheeks, chin and around the mouth.
- If needed, lightly smooth it in with clean fingertips, especially around small areas.
- Reapply as needed, especially before going outside or after dribble.
If your baby is wriggly, applying it during a calm moment, like after dressing or before a feed, can help.
Winter-friendly tips for baby’s face
- Pat dribble away gently rather than rubbing
- Keep baths warm, not hot, and avoid over-washing the face
- Help shield cheeks from wind with cosy layers
- If your home feels dry, a humidifier can help
